Assessment and Diagnosis

Recognizing the Signs and Symptoms

When it comes to managing sepsis, one of the most important steps is recognizing the signs and symptoms early on. Sepsis is a life-threatening condition that occurs when the body’s response to an infection spirals out of control. Common signs and symptoms of sepsis include a high fever, rapid heart rate, rapid breathing, confusion, and reduced urine output. It is essential to be vigilant and proactive in identifying these signs, particularly in high-risk patients such as those with compromised immune systems or recent surgical procedures.

Performing a Thorough Physical Assessment

Once sepsis is suspected, the next step is performing a thorough physical assessment. This involves a systematic evaluation of the patient’s vital signs, focusing on trends that may indicate the progression or resolution of sepsis. Key vital signs to monitor include temperature, heart rate, blood pressure, respiratory rate, and oxygen saturation. Physical assessment also involves a detailed examination of the patient’s skin, looking for signs of infection such as redness, warmth, and swelling. Additionally, assessing the patient’s level of consciousness and mental status is crucial in diagnosing and managing sepsis.

Ordering and Interpreting Diagnostic Tests

To confirm a diagnosis of sepsis and identify the specific infectious agent, healthcare providers must order and interpret diagnostic tests. Blood cultures are the gold standard for diagnosing sepsis, as they can identify the type of bacteria or fungus responsible for the infection. Other diagnostic tests, such as complete blood count (CBC), serum lactate level, and procalcitonin level, help determine the severity of the infection, monitor organ function, and guide treatment decisions. Radiological imaging, such as chest X-rays and ultrasound, may be performed to identify the source of infection or detect any complications.

Immediate Intervention

Administering Oxygen Therapy

One of the immediate interventions in managing sepsis is administering oxygen therapy. Oxygen is crucial for proper tissue perfusion and oxygenation, especially in patients experiencing respiratory distress. Administering oxygen can be done through various methods, including nasal cannula, face mask, or mechanical ventilation for severe cases. Continuous monitoring of oxygen saturation with a pulse oximeter is essential to ensure the patient is receiving adequate oxygenation.

Establishing IV Access and Fluid Resuscitation

In sepsis management, establishing intravenous (IV) access and initiating fluid resuscitation are vital steps. IV access allows for the administration of fluids, medications, and blood products as needed. Fluid resuscitation involves the rapid administration of intravenous fluids, usually isotonic crystalloids, to restore blood volume and maintain adequate blood pressure. The goal is to optimize tissue perfusion and prevent organ dysfunction. Close monitoring of the patient’s response to fluid resuscitation, such as urine output and hemodynamic parameters, is crucial to guide further interventions.

Initiating Empiric Antibiotic Therapy

Prompt initiation of empiric antibiotic therapy is essential in managing sepsis. The choice of antibiotics should be based on the suspected source of infection, local resistance patterns, and patient characteristics. Broad-spectrum antibiotics that cover a wide range of bacteria are commonly prescribed initially until culture results and sensitivities are available. Antibiotics should be administered within the first hour upon sepsis recognition to improve survival rates. Close monitoring of the patient’s response to antibiotic therapy and adjusting the regimen based on culture results are essential for optimal outcomes.

Monitoring and Resuscitation

Continuous Vital Signs Monitoring

Monitoring vital signs is crucial in managing sepsis. Vital signs such as temperature, heart rate, blood pressure, respiratory rate, and oxygen saturation should be monitored frequently and continuously to identify any changes that may indicate worsening or improvement of the condition. Trends in vital signs can provide valuable information about the patient’s response to interventions and guide adjustments in the treatment plan.

Monitoring Laboratory Values

In addition to vital signs, monitoring laboratory values is an important aspect of sepsis management. Routine laboratory tests, including complete blood count, blood chemistry (electrolytes, renal function, liver function), coagulation studies, and arterial blood gases, help assess organ function, guide treatment decisions, and monitor the response to therapy. Serial measurements of serum lactate levels are particularly important, as elevated levels indicate tissue hypoperfusion and serve as a marker for the severity of sepsis.

Assessing Oxygenation and Ventilation

Assessing oxygenation and ventilation is crucial in sepsis management. Continuous monitoring of oxygen saturation with a pulse oximeter provides real-time information on the patient’s oxygen levels. Arterial blood gas analysis may also be performed to assess oxygenation and ventilation more accurately. Monitoring respiratory rate, auscultating lung sounds, and observing the patient’s work of breathing are essential for detecting any signs of respiratory distress or inadequate oxygenation.

Fluid Balance Monitoring and Adjustment

Maintaining an optimal fluid balance is a key consideration in sepsis management. Monitoring fluid intake and output, as well as daily weights, helps determine the patient’s fluid status. Assessing for signs of fluid overload, such as edema and crackles in the lungs, is equally important. Fluid administration should be adjusted based on the patient’s response, aiming to maintain euvolemia while avoiding fluid overload or dehydration. Close collaboration with the healthcare team, including the critical care unit, is essential in managing fluid balance effectively.

Collaborative Care

Consulting with Infectious Disease Specialists

In the management of sepsis, collaborating with infectious disease specialists is crucial. Infectious disease specialists have specialized knowledge and expertise in identifying the causative organism, selecting appropriate antibiotics, and managing complex cases. Their involvement can significantly impact patient outcomes by ensuring optimal antibiotic therapy, guiding infection control measures, and preventing the development of antibiotic resistance.

Engaging the Interdisciplinary Team

Managing sepsis requires a collaborative approach involving an interdisciplinary team. This team may include physicians, nurses, respiratory therapists, pharmacists, laboratory personnel, and other healthcare professionals. Open communication, regular team meetings, and care coordination are essential to ensure seamless care delivery and timely interventions. Each team member plays a vital role in monitoring the patient’s condition, implementing interventions, and evaluating the response to treatment.

Coordinating Care with Critical Care Units

In severe cases of sepsis, coordination with critical care units is necessary for optimal management. Intensive care units (ICUs) provide specialized care and monitoring for critically ill patients. Collaboration with the ICU team ensures close monitoring of the patient’s condition, rapid response to changes, and delivery of advanced interventions such as mechanical ventilation, continuous renal replacement therapy, or vasopressor support when needed. Effective coordination with critical care units promotes a seamless transition between levels of care and enhances patient outcomes.

Supportive Care

Managing Pain and Discomfort

Pain and discomfort are common in sepsis and can significantly impact the patient’s well-being. Proper pain management is vital to improve patient comfort and optimize outcomes. Non-pharmacological interventions such as positioning, relaxation techniques, and music therapy may be effective in reducing pain. Pharmacological interventions, including analgesics and adjuvant medications, should be administered judiciously to control pain while minimizing side effects.

Providing Emotional Support to Patients and Families

Sepsis can be a traumatic experience for both patients and their families. Providing emotional support is essential in promoting their well-being and coping abilities. Active listening, empathy, and open communication can help alleviate anxiety and stress. Providing information about the condition, treatment plan, and expected outcomes can empower patients and their families to actively participate in decision-making and manage their emotions effectively.

Assisting with Nutritional Support

Maintaining adequate nutrition is crucial in sepsis management as it supports the body’s immune response and aids in tissue repair. However, critically ill patients may have impaired oral intake or require alternative feeding methods. Collaborating with dieticians and implementing enteral or parenteral nutrition as indicated can help meet the patient’s nutritional needs. Regular monitoring of nutritional status and adjusting the feeding regimen as needed are vital for optimal recovery.

Implementing Early Mobilization

Early mobilization plays a significant role in sepsis management, promoting overall recovery and preventing complications such as muscle weakness and pressure ulcers. Active and passive range of motion exercises, sitting on the edge of the bed, and ambulation as tolerated can help maintain muscle strength and prevent deconditioning. Close monitoring of the patient’s response to mobilization is essential, and adjustments to the activity level should be made based on the patient’s tolerance and medical condition.

Preventing Infection

Practicing Hand Hygiene and Standard Precautions

Preventing infection is crucial in sepsis management. Healthcare providers must adhere to strict hand hygiene practices and follow standard precautions to reduce the risk of transmitting infectious agents. Hand hygiene should be performed before and after patient contact, and appropriate personal protective equipment, such as gloves and gowns, should be used when indicated. Compliance with infection control measures is essential in preventing healthcare-associated infections and protecting both patients and healthcare workers.

Implementing Central Line-associated Bloodstream Infection (CLABSI) Prevention Measures

Central line-associated bloodstream infections (CLABSIs) are a common complication in septic patients. Implementing specific prevention measures can significantly reduce the risk of CLABSIs. These measures include proper insertion and maintenance techniques, daily assessment of the central line necessity, meticulous sterile technique during dressing changes, and regular use of antiseptic barriers. Close monitoring of the central line site for signs of infection and prompt intervention at the first sign of infection are essential to prevent CLABSIs.

Promoting Catheter-associated Urinary Tract Infection (CAUTI) Prevention

Catheter-associated urinary tract infections (CAUTIs) are another potential complication in sepsis patients who require urinary catheterization. Implementing prevention measures can reduce the risk of CAUTIs. These measures include proper catheter insertion technique, regular catheter care, frequent assessment of catheter necessity, and early removal of the catheter when no longer needed. Encouraging and assisting patients with regular perineal care and promoting adequate hydration can also contribute to CAUTI prevention.

Preventing Ventilator-associated Pneumonia (VAP)

Ventilator-associated pneumonia (VAP) is a common complication in septic patients receiving mechanical ventilation. Prevention measures should be implemented to reduce the risk of VAP. These measures include strict hand hygiene, routine oral care, elevation of the head of the bed, regular assessment of the patient’s readiness for extubation, and implementation of ventilator bundle protocols. Monitoring for signs and symptoms of VAP, such as fever, purulent sputum, and changes in respiratory status, is essential for early detection and prompt intervention.

Medication Administration

Administering Antibiotics and Antimicrobials

Administering antibiotics and antimicrobials is a key component of sepsis management. Timely administration of the appropriate antibiotics is essential to control the infection and improve patient outcomes. Nurses play a crucial role in ensuring that antibiotics are administered according to the prescribed dose, route, and frequency. Monitoring for potential adverse effects of antibiotics, such as allergic reactions or drug interactions, is necessary. Close collaboration with the healthcare team and pharmacists is important in optimizing antibiotic therapy.

Implementing Vasopressor Therapy

Vasopressor therapy may be necessary in septic patients with refractory hypotension or signs of inadequate tissue perfusion. The administration of vasopressor medications helps to restore and maintain blood pressure, optimize organ perfusion, and prevent further deterioration. Nurses must closely monitor the patient’s hemodynamic parameters during vasopressor therapy, such as blood pressure, heart rate, and urine output. Assessing for potential complications, such as extravasation or tissue necrosis, and promptly reporting any adverse effects are essential for safe administration.

Managing Antipyretics and Analgesics

Fever and pain are common symptoms in sepsis, and appropriate management is essential for patient comfort. Administering antipyretic medications, such as acetaminophen or NSAIDs, can help reduce fever. Additionally, providing analgesics, such as opioids or non-opioids, can alleviate pain and promote patient well-being. Nurses should closely monitor the patient’s response to these medications, assessing for adequate pain relief and potential side effects. Collaborating with the healthcare team to optimize symptom management is crucial for patient comfort and recovery.

Educational Interventions

Providing Patient and Family Education on Sepsis

Patient and family education plays a significant role in sepsis management. Providing information about sepsis, its signs and symptoms, and the importance of early recognition can empower patients and their families to seek timely medical attention. Educating them about the treatment plan, potential complications, and the importance of adherence to medications and follow-up appointments is essential for optimal outcomes. Clear and concise written materials and verbal explanations, tailored to the patient’s level of understanding, can facilitate learning and improve patient engagement.

Promoting Adherence to Medication Regimens

Adherence to medication regimens is crucial for effective sepsis management. Nurses can play a vital role in promoting adherence by providing clear instructions on medication schedules, proper administration techniques, and potential side effects. Educating patients and their families about the importance of taking all prescribed medications as directed, even if they start feeling better, helps prevent relapse or the development of antimicrobial resistance. Regularly assessing medication understanding, addressing concerns, and providing ongoing support and reinforcement are key in promoting adherence.

Teaching Infection Prevention Measures

Educating patients and their families about infection prevention measures is essential in sepsis management. Teaching proper hand hygiene, including handwashing techniques and the use of hand sanitizers, promotes a safe environment and reduces the risk of infection transmission. Providing guidance on wound care, catheter care, oral hygiene, and other infection prevention measures empowers patients and their families to actively participate in their care and prevent complications. Visual aids, demonstrations, and reinforcement of the information during subsequent interactions are effective strategies in promoting learning and behavior change.

Documentation and Communication

Accurate and Timely Documentation of Assessment and Interventions

Accurate and timely documentation is crucial in sepsis management. Nurses must document the patient’s initial assessment findings, vital signs, diagnostic test results, and interventions in a clear and structured manner. Documentation should include details such as the patient’s response to interventions, any changes in condition, and the effectiveness of implemented strategies. Timely documentation ensures continuity of care, facilitates effective communication among healthcare team members, and provides a comprehensive record for evaluation and follow-up.

Communicating with Healthcare Team Members

Effective communication among healthcare team members is essential in sepsis management. Nurses must collaborate with physicians, pharmacists, respiratory therapists, and other healthcare professionals involved in the patient’s care. Communicating vital information, such as changes in the patient’s condition, laboratory values, and response to interventions, helps guide decision-making and ensures timely adjustments in the treatment plan. Regular team meetings, frequent updates, and open channels of communication promote a collaborative approach and facilitate optimal care delivery.

Hand-off Communication during Transfers of Care

Smooth hand-off communication during transfers of care is crucial in sepsis management. Nurses must provide concise and accurate information about the patient’s condition, treatment plan, and any ongoing interventions to the receiving nurse or healthcare team. This ensures continuity of care and prevents any gaps or delays in necessary interventions. Using standardized tools or protocols for hand-off communication, such as the SBAR (Situation, Background, Assessment, Recommendation) method, promotes consistent and effective communication among healthcare providers.

Evaluation and Follow-up

Assessing Response to Treatment

Regular assessment of the patient’s response to treatment is essential in sepsis management. Nurses must monitor vital signs, laboratory values, and clinical indicators to evaluate the patient’s progress. Improvement in vital signs, stabilization of organ function, and resolution of infection-related symptoms are positive indicators of a favorable response to treatment. Identifying any signs of worsening, such as persistent fever, increasing lactate levels, or hemodynamic instability, helps prompt early intervention and adjustment of the treatment plan.

Monitoring for Complications

Sepsis can lead to various complications that require vigilant monitoring. Nurses must assess for potential complications such as multiorgan dysfunction, acute respiratory distress syndrome (ARDS), disseminated intravascular coagulation (DIC), and central line-associated bloodstream infections (CLABSIs). Regular assessment of the patient’s neurologic status, cardiopulmonary function, renal function, and skin integrity helps detect any early signs of complications. Timely intervention and collaboration with the healthcare team are crucial in preventing or minimizing the impact of these complications.

Arranging Follow-up Appointments

Arranging follow-up appointments for sepsis patients is essential to ensure continuity of care and monitor their recovery progress. Nurses can assist in scheduling appointments with appropriate healthcare providers, such as primary care physicians, infectious disease specialists, or specialists involved in the management of any underlying conditions. Providing patients and their families with clear instructions regarding the date, time, and purpose of the follow-up appointments helps facilitate their attendance and promotes ongoing evaluation and support.

Providing Post-Sepsis Support

Sepsis can have a long-lasting impact on patients, both physically and emotionally. Providing post-sepsis support is crucial in promoting their recovery and well-being. Nurses can offer resources, such as support groups, counseling services, or educational materials, to help patients and their families cope with the physical and emotional challenges they may encounter. Ongoing communication, follow-up assessments, and providing reassurance and guidance throughout the recovery process are essential in facilitating optimal post-sepsis support.
